1. Steel Expansion & Contraction Cannot Be Controlled

One common misconception is that steel expands and contracts too much to be safely used in industrial construction.

Like many materials, steel naturally expands and contracts slightly as temperatures change. However, properly engineered steel buildings are specifically designed to accommodate thermal movement without compromising structural integrity.

Professional steel building systems often incorporate:

  • Expansion joints
  • Thermal breaks
  • Flexible connections
  • Proper ventilation systems
  • Engineered spacing between structural components

Unlike some traditional materials, steel does not crack under normal temperature changes and can withstand extremely high operating temperatures while maintaining structural performance.

These engineered solutions help steel buildings remain reliable across climates ranging from the heat of Texas and Arizona to the colder seasonal conditions found in Colorado and Pennsylvania.

2. Steel Buildings Rust Easily

Another widespread myth is that steel buildings quickly rust and deteriorate.

Modern steel building systems are often manufactured using galvanized steel or protective coatings specifically designed to resist corrosion and environmental exposure.

Galvanized steel features a protective zinc coating that helps shield the metal from:

  • Moisture
  • Humidity
  • Corrosion
  • Environmental wear

This protection is especially valuable in humid and coastal regions such as Florida, Georgia, and Louisiana.

Compared to traditional materials like wood, steel also resists:

  • Rot and decay
  • Termites and pests
  • Mold growth
  • Moisture-related deterioration

With proper maintenance, modern steel buildings can maintain their appearance and structural integrity for many years.

4. Steel Industrial Buildings Are Too Expensive

Some property owners assume steel buildings are significantly more expensive than traditional construction methods. However, steel often proves highly cost-effective over time.

Benefits that improve long-term affordability include:

  • Faster construction timelines
  • Reduced labor costs
  • Lower maintenance expenses
  • Greater durability
  • Longer building lifespan
  • Reduced repair needs

Steel’s strength and resistance to environmental damage help reduce long-term operational costs compared to materials more vulnerable to warping, rot, pests, or weather-related deterioration.

Because many steel building systems are prefabricated, businesses can also save time and reduce costly construction delays.

5. Steel Buildings Attract Lightning

A common misconception is that metal roofs and steel buildings increase the likelihood of lightning strikes.

In reality, steel does not attract lightning. Instead, steel acts as a conductor that can safely direct electrical energy into the ground when buildings are properly grounded and engineered.

Steel buildings often provide added safety during lightning storms because:

  • Steel is non-combustible
  • Electricity can be safely dispersed
  • The structure is less likely to ignite compared to wood

This makes steel construction a dependable option for regions prone to severe thunderstorms and changing weather conditions.
